Output 64312515fadb48110eba988aa9073cf08681b7ee261735107b292b43f5617009:0

value
34058
script pubkey
OP_0 OP_PUSHBYTES_20 6842e568acf4ae9f3406e2432e1ca5b71c807f2c
address
bc1qdppw269v7jhf7dqxufpju899kuwgqlevhyla2e
transaction
64312515fadb48110eba988aa9073cf08681b7ee261735107b292b43f5617009